Ariana,
I downloaded the Wintrans program as you suggested. Unfortunately, it did
not want to run under Windows 7 64-bit. Although the program would open
and
I could select the file to translate, the program always returned a
translation error dialog. This may be because the program is build on top
of the NFBTrans program which is a 16-bit program and won't run under
Windows 7 64-bit.

I am looking for a free program for translating a text file into a grade 2
text file.
I tried running the old NFB Trans software, but that 16-bit program
wouldn't
run on my 64-bit Windows 7 machine.
I also tried running the free WinBraille program, but since I don't have a
braille printer hooked up, it wouldn't even run.
Any ideas?
I'm doing some volunteer work for our local public radio and would like to
braille up some show notes. I have a very old braille printer where the
translation tables don't work properly, but I think I can send a text file
(formatted) to it and get the result I'm looking for.
